Tarbela lake one of the biggest lakes of Pakistan, and a reservoir. It is one of the world's biggest dams made of clay and stones, is situated at a distance of 3 km on the south of the Haripur city region of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. It is a very beautiful lake where while boating one can enjoy beautiful sights of the banks. The half-sunk hill in Tarbela Lake presents a scenic view.
